McFarland O-Ring Kits

Hi "kswalsh"... I guess you're another "Kevin"...

Yes, we bought the TFS-1 McFarland O-ring kits... the local Cessna dealer charges $6.95 for them and we keep an extra pair on hand.

Everyone would do well to carefully inspect the fuel filter screens in the bowl and have a couple of those on hand too... we found some minute areas in the screen mesh that were breached on our rear unit that necessitated its replacement. 2025 update:

Aircraft spruce advertising s a Cessna Fuel Strainer kit for $8.95, 3 o-rings +1 cork gasket.

Search Cessna fuel strainer kit or spruce part number 02-02463 or TFS1
